The lessons here are:
1) If you have a blogs or websites online, be sure you back them up. I’ve had my TerryPetrovick.com going since 2008 and the thought of losing everything was gut wrenching.
2) Backup your computer weekly, if not daily. If is not worth the risk or expense of not doing this.
3) Know that you are bigger then any problem.
4) Stay true to your vision no matter what the obstacles.
